
What is recorded here
Scotland's National Record of the Historic Environment records St Andrews Bay, East Sands as Scraper (tool) (flint)(period Unassigned). The official map says its point is accurate as follows: NGR given to the nearest 100m. The record does not by itself mean that the public may enter the place.
